The sum of the first two terms of an infinite GP is 6 and each term is 5 times the sum of the succeeding termsthen the second term GP is
Answer:
\(\dfrac{6}{7}\).
Step-by-step explanation:
It is given that the sum of first two terms of an infinite GP is 6.
nth term of a GP is
\(a_n=ar^{n-1}\)
\(a+ar=6\) ...(1)
Each term is 5 times the sum of the succeeding terms.
\(a_n=5(a_{n+1}+a_{n+2}+...+\infty)\)
\(ar^{n-1}=5(ar^n+ar^{n+1}+...+\infty)\)
\(ar^{n-1}=5ar^n(1+r+r^2+...+\infty)\)
Divide both sides by a.
\(r^{n-1}=5r^n(\dfrac{1}{1-r})\) \([\text{Sum of infinite GP}=\dfrac{a}{1-r}]\)
\(\dfrac{r^n}{r}=\dfrac{5r^n}{1-r}\)
\(\dfrac{1}{r}=\dfrac{5}{1-r}\)
\(1-r=5r\)
\(1=6r\)
\(\dfrac{1}{6}=r\)
The common ratio is 1/6.
Put r=1/6 in (1).
\(a+a(\dfrac{1}{6})=6\)
\(6a+a=36\)
\(7a=36\)
\(a=\dfrac{36}{7}\)
Second term \(ar=\dfrac{36}{7}\times \dfrac{1}{6}=\dfrac{6}{7}\)
Therefore, the second term is \(\dfrac{6}{7}\).
[33] the score on a trivia game is obtained by subtracting the number of incorrect answers from twice the number of correct answers. if a player answered 40 questions and obtained a score of 50, how many questions did the player answer correctly?
We know that the score is obtained by subtracting the number of incorrect answers from twice the number of correct answers. Let's use "x" to represent the number of correct answers.
According to the question, the player answered 40 questions in total. This means that the number of incorrect answers is 40 - x.
Now we can use the formula for the score:
Score = 2x - (40 - x)
We also know that the player obtained a score of 50. So we can set up the equation:
50 = 2x - (40 - x)
Simplifying the equation:
50 = 3x - 40
90 = 3x
x = 30
Therefore, the player answered 30 questions correctly.
To check, we can plug this value back into the formula for the score:
Score = 2x - (40 - x)
Score = 2(30) - (40 - 30)
Score = 60 - 10
Score = 50
So the score of 50 is correct and the player answered 30 questions correctly.

What value(s) of x in the relation below would
create a set of ordered pairs that is not a function?
Justify your answer.
{(0, 5) (1, 5) (2, 6) (x, 7)}
3 Answers: x = 0, x = 1, or x = 2
==================================================
Explanation:
The relation
{(0, 5) (1, 5) (2, 6) (x, 7)}
has points with x coordinates of: 0, 1, 2, and x.
If we repeated any of the x values listed so far, then we will not have a function.
So if we had the points (0,5) and (0,7), then the input x = 0 leads to multiple outputs. A function is only possible when any input x leads to exactly one output y.
This means that if x = 0, 1, or 2, then we won't have a function.
Side note: The y values can repeat, but if they do, then we won't have a one-to-one function. In this case, y = 5 repeats, so this function is not one-to-one (assuming x is not 0, not 1, and not 2).

Heather works 40 hours a week and she earns $11. 50 per hour. When Heather works over 40 hours, her pay is 1. 5 times her hourly pay. How much does Heather earn if she works 46 hours in one week?.
The amount that Heather earns if she works 46 hours in one week is; $563.5
Amount she earns per hour if she works for 40 hours a week = $11.5 per hour
If she works over 40 hours, her hourly pay is 1.5 times the previous rate.
Thus;
Amount she earned for 40 hours is;
11.5 × 40 = $460
Amount she earned for the 6 extra hours to make it 46 hours is;
1.5 × 11.5 × 6 = $103.5
Total amount she earned for the 46 hours = $460 + $103.5 = $563.5

ellen makes cookies and sells them at the local farmers' market. today, she is going to make batches of her famous cardamom cookies. she has a jar with 2 fluid ounces of cardamom, and her recipe calls for 1 4/5 tablespoons, or 3/10 of a fluid ounce, of cardamom in each batch. how many batches can ellen make with all of her cardamom?
Ellen can make a maximum of 6 batches of Cardamom cookies with her 2 fluid ounces of cardamom.
Ellen has 2 fluid ounces of cardamom in a jar. Her recipe requires 3/10 of a fluid ounce of cardamom for each batch of cardamom cookies.
We can use division to find the number of batches of cardamom cookies that Ellen can make with all of her cardamom:
2 fluid ounces ÷ (3/10 fluid ounce per batch) = (2/1) ÷ (3/10)
= (2/1) x (10/3)
= 20/3
= 6 2/3
Therefore, Ellen can make 6 batches of cardamom cookies with her 2 fluid ounces of cardamom, with 2/3 of a batch remaining.
Since she cannot make a fraction of a batch, Ellen can make a maximum of 6 batches of cardamom cookies with her 2 fluid ounces of cardamom.

In a ________ method, relationships between variables are studied by making observations or measures of the variables of interest.
In a nonexperimental method, relationships between variables are studied by making observations or measures of the variables of interest.
What is nonexperimental research?Research without either the manipulation of an independent variable, the random assignment of individuals to conditions or orders of conditions, or both, is referred to as non-experimental research.
The non-experimental study is entirely dependent on variables that the researcher has no control over. By whatever means, they cannot manipulate, control, or change the subjects. Thus, all they can do is continue their research while monitoring and interpreting their subjects.
It is safe to assume that a non-experimental research design is used when there is no specific cause-effect study problem and the researcher simply wants to grasp a topic in depth without constraining it with variables. They examine the natural phenomena as they take place.
Therefore, in a nonexperimental method, relationships between variables are studied by observing or measuring the variables of interest.
